Eli Lilly beats by $1.19, beats on revs, worldwide Mounjaro sales up 216%; significantly increases FY24 EPS and revenue guidance (772.14)
  • Reports Q2 (Jun) earnings of $3.92 per share, excluding non-recurring items, $1.19 better than the FactSet Consensus of $2.73; revenues rose 36.0% year/year to $11.3 bln vs the $9.96 bln FactSet Consensus.
  • The revenue increase was driven by a 27% increase in volume and a 10% increase due to higher realized prices, partially offset by a 1% decrease from the unfavorable impact of foreign exchange rates. The volume increase was primarily driven by growth from Mounjaro, Zepbound, Verzenio, Taltz and Jardiance, partially offset by the sale of rights for Baqsimi in Q2 2023 and declines in Trulicity.
  • Worldwide Mounjaro revenue was $3.09 billion compared with $979.7 million in Q2 2023. U.S. revenue was $2.41 billion compared with $915.7 million in Q2 2023, reflecting continued strong demand, improved channel dynamics, and higher realized prices due to savings card dynamics.
  • U.S. Zepbound revenue was $1.24 billion. Zepbound launched in the U.S. for the treatment of adult patients with obesity or overweight with weight-related comorbidities in November 2023.
  • Worldwide Trulicity revenue decreased 31% compared with Q2 2023 to $1.25 billion. U.S. revenue decreased 36% to $876.7 million, driven by decreased sales volume primarily due to competitive dynamics and supply constraints, partially offset by improved wholesaler stocking levels on certain doses
  • Co raises guidance for FY24, sees EPS of $16.10-$16.60, excluding non-recurring items, vs. prior guidance of $13.50-$14.00, above the $13.68 FactSet Consensus; sees FY24 revs of $45.4-$46.6 bln vs. prior guidance of $42.4-$43.6 bln, above the $42.93 bln FactSet Consensus.
